Montier
In Shannon County, Missouri.
- Population
- 89
+368.4%’19–’23
Located in Shannon County, Missouri, Montier is a community with a population of 89.
From 2019 to 2023, Montier's population grew 368.4% from 19 to 89.
84.4% of workers drive to work alone. 100.0% of homes are single-family detached houses.
